Uplift in the foundation<br />
Uplift is generally calculated in situation of design flood. When no drainage is to be<br />
provided, the designer usually considers a trapezoidal diagram with full uplift (u m<br />
) at<br />
the upstream heel and uplift (u v<br />
) equal to the water level at the downstream toe<br />
(figure 2-a).<br />
When there is no drainage, the uplift diagram may be less favourable than the<br />
trapezoidal diagram (a) in figure 2 if cracking in the rock has any tendency to close<br />
at the downstream toe. When the geological study gives reason to fear such a<br />
phenomenon, drains must be drilled at the downstream toe.<br />
If drainage is provided, and assuming that the drains are maintained regularly, it is<br />
recommended to consider that drainage is 50% effective, which means uplift will be<br />
cut in half at the drainage curtain:<br />
u A<br />
-u B<br />
= (u A<br />
-u C<br />
)/2 (figure 2-b).<br />

Similarly, if a grout curtain is placed in the foundation near the upstream heel, and<br />
provided that the upstream heel is not subject to tensile stress, it is considered that the<br />
effect of this curtain is to decrease uplift just downstream from it by one-third (versus<br />
the trapezoidal diagram with full uplift on the upstream side):<br />
u A<br />
-u B<br />
= (u A<br />
-u C<br />
)/3 (figure 2-a)
